You can also tell there are 'normal' older folk simply passing through to have a gawk. What an incredible period in time, it must've felt so radical. Can anybody comment and tell me what it was like?
@garypautard1069
@garypautard1069 9 ай бұрын
Yes Nigel I was 17 at that time . We did not realise we were in the middle of a special time. British industry was booming especially in the construction industry ,and the government aided apprenticeships. Lot's of jobs. There was an explosion of art not just music but art in many forms ( mostly modern) and fashion designs and an interest in Indian culture , like sitar playing and meditation. There was a feeling of euphoria not just the UK but globally also . Being British was considered really cool and if you look at the faces in the video you can see there was an expectancy that there was belief that it was always going to be the same. Sadly the days of summer vanished by the late 70s and by 1980 gloom set in.
